AMAZONES AGAINT ANDREW - Pop-up guerrilla street art installation at Grand Place Brussel on Women’s Day 2024.
In total twenty-one feministic - targeting Andrew Tate, yet forgiving - statements were placed on the floor in the center of the square, positioned as a battle line, symbolising the ancient Greek Amazons. Each textual statement was accompanied by a mirror shard, sharp as a contemporary weapon. Both the texts and the shards were left behind, not knowing if, and by whom, the works were eventually taken and cherished, or destroyed and discarded.
